Angram Grange is a small civil parish in the Hambleton district of North Yorkshire, England, about 7 miles south-east of Thirsk. According to the 2001 census it had a population of 17. At the 2011 Census the population remained less than 100. Details are now included in the parish of Cold Kirby.

Map of Angram Grange, Thirsk, UK

The parish was originally a township in the parish of Coxwold.
